Ricki Stern
A beacon of modern documentary filmmaking, Ricki Stern was born in 1963 in New York, USA. She began her active directing career in the mid-1990s, predominantly showcasing her talent in the documentary genre, with her most notable films including "Joan Rivers: A Piece of Work" and "The Devil Came on Horseback", both of which have earned her numerous awards and critical acclaim.
